    Prenatal and Postpartum Anxiety, Depression, and Birth Work with Tiffany Wicks

    Play Episode Listen Later May 26, 2018 27:41


    Prenatal and postpartum anxiety and depression are much more common that many people think. One in five mothers can experience PPA/PPD. The awareness that maternal anxiety and depression can start as early as pregnancy and occur days, months, and years after birth is so important.  This week we talk with counselor Tiffany Wicks about what we can do as mothers, as friends of mothers, and how birth workers can experience second-hand trauma and what we can do about it. About Tiffany Tiffany is the founder of Push Prenatal and Postpartum Counseling, PLLC. She received a Bachelors in Education from Texas A&M University and a Masters in Counseling at Southern Methodist University.     Surrogacy and Midwifery with Susan Taylor

    Play Episode Listen Later May 19, 2018 22:19


    If you are a family who has struggled with getting pregnant or are in a same-sex relationship, the conversation of surrogacy may have come up. There are so many parts to the surrogacy journey that you may not know where to start. Susan Taylor of Taylor Made Midwifery has joined us to talk about her experience as a surrogate and walks us through the process of finding or becoming a surrogate. About Susan Susan Taylor is a Certified Professional Midwife and Licensed Midwife serving the DFW area. She specializes in VBACs, waterbirth, and surrogacy. She is also the Surrogate Outreach and Support Coordinator for Family Source Consultants. As a two time Gestational Surrogate, Susan enjoys meeting with aspiring surrogates and potential Intended Parents and educating the community on Gestational Surrogacy. Susan is especially passionate about helping LGBTQ families either through midwifery care or surrogacy. Her most recent surrogate baby was for a same sex couple in Spain.
